There are a variety of advantages to hiring a handyman to total jobs and repair work around the home. The majority of property owners undervalue the quantity of time it will require to research study, prepare, total, and clean up from a task. If the time isn't available, off-loading the task to a specialist can be a great option.
Property owners who purchase tools for a single job are investing cash for items that may just gather dust in the garage for many years after the project is total. House owners may have the ability to complete easy jobs after watching videos and reading instructions, but for more complex jobs, the finished task may look unpolished.
Even if you're not composing a check, there is an expense to the Do it yourself technique: Repeated trips to the house improvement shop can result in purchases made in mistake that can't be returned, and "attempt it and see" attempts can lead to more patch-up work. In addition, even with mindful research study, an unskilled homeowner might be able to complete the job, but as a first-timer, the finish will look less refined and professional than the work a skilled handyman would produce.
Do it yourself needs research, planning, buying, prep, completion of the real task, and cleanup. It's likely that, unless the property owner truly takes pleasure in the work and does it often, hiring a handyman may be less pricey than the time spent doing it yourself. For bigger jobs, those requiring specialized tools, and those requiring licenses and examination, property owners can save time, cash, and trouble by working with a handyman with more experience and a stock of products and tools.

A handyman is someone who will have access to your house, so it's essential to make sure you have actually done your research. Check your state's licensing requirements for licensing handymen.
Picking the ideal handyman isn't simply a matter of qualifications; homeowners need to be comfy with the expert they're letting into their house. Local realtors can be exceptional sources: Since they often handle repairs that need to be made prior to a sale, they tend to know a number of the local handymen by reputation and experience.
As soon as you have actually recognized prospective prospects, secure quotes for the work from several of them in writing. This will assist create a sense of what the extremes are in terms of price, and it might assist you understand each handyman's design based on how they propose to do the work and their amount of time.
